The Intel Core i3-5020U @ 2.20GHz is newer than Intel Pentium N3700 @ 1.60GHz and is significantly faster in multi-threaded (CPU Mark) testing. It is also significantly faster in single-thread testing. Also, Intel Pentium N3700 @ 1.60GHz uses substantially less power. All the CPUs in this comparison belong in the Laptop CPU Class. The values below were tabulated from a combined 1259 benchmarks submitted from our PerformanceTest software and results and are updated daily to include new submissions.

| Socket Type | FCBGA1170 | FCBGA1168 | |
| CPU Class | Laptop | Laptop | |
| Clockspeed | 1.6 GHz | 2.2 GHz | |
| Turbo Speed | Up to 2.4 GHz | Not Supported | |
| # of Physical Cores | 4 (Threads: 4) | 2 (Threads: 4) | |
| Cache | L1: 224KB, L2: 2.0MB, L3: 0MB | L1: 128KB, L2: 0.5MB, L3: 3MB | |
| TDP | 6W | 15W | |
| Yearly Running Cost | $1.10 | $2.74 | |
| Other | |||
| First Seen on Chart | Q2 2015 | Q3 2015 | |
| # of Samples | 1005 | 254 | |
| CPU Value | 2.8 | 4.9 | |
| Single Thread Rating(% diff. to max in group) | 631(-50.4%) | 1272(0.0%) | |
| CPU Mark(% diff. to max in group) | 1247(-44.2%) | 2236(0.0%) |
